Our Open Source Projects

Asteroid Institute, a program of B612 Foundation, is firmly committed to advancing the field through the principles of open-source collaboration and transparency. We understand the importance of rigorous, open auditing and validation of our algorithms, and thus we stand by the power of open-source tools to ensure this scrutiny and trust. While we develop some proprietary tools, we firmly believe that our fundamental technological foundation should be openly accessible to the wider astronomy community. Our goal is not only to advance our own research but to support and enable the progress of others, and we are dedicated to supporting open-source tools that can back diverse projects.
